Biography

Aleksa Purmale, born on September 2, 2001, in Latvia, is a professional basketball player known for her skills as a guard. She began playing basketball at a young age, quickly gaining recognition for her talent and determination on the court. Purmale's early career included substantial contributions to her local teams, where she showcased her scoring ability and playmaking skills.

Over her career, Purmale has represented Latvia in various international competitions, including youth tournaments, where she earned accolades for her performance. She played a significant role in the Latvian national teams and gained attention for her exceptional tactical awareness and leadership qualities.
